In a friendly competition aimed at helping recruit start-ups and entrepreneurs to the Startup America Partnership initiative, Palo Alto Software’s Bplans.com and Anita Campbell’s Small Business Trends go head to head.

Eugene, Oregon March 12, 2012

Startup America’s recent “Master Challenge” was one of the most successful to date. In the “Sign up Your Startup Challenge,” Tim “Bplans” Berry (founder of Bplans.com and Palo Alto Software) took on Anita “Trends” Campbell (of SmallBizTrends.com) to see who could recruit the most companies in a one-week period. Tim and the crew at Bplans won the friendly competition, but the real winners were the 54 entrepreneurs who became members of Startup America.

“We’re proud to be a Startup America partner and appreciate the opportunity to offer free tools and support to entrepreneurs through this important initiative,” commented Sabrina Parsons, Palo Alto Software CEO. “Our team enthusiastically took on the Master Challenge and we very creatively promoted the effort.”

Anita Campbell added, “It was gratifying to spread the word about the benefits of Startup America. Like Bplans, our mission is all about supporting startups and small businesses — so the Challenge aligned perfectly with that mission for both sides. It was a fun event, and working with the great people at Palo Alto Software like Tim Berry makes it all the more rewarding.”

The Master Challenge continues through March 31st, 2012, with a goal of recruiting 100,000 startups. Each week, two different groups will compete. Winners are tracked on the Master Challenge Leaderboard, where Bplans.com and Small Business Trends now rank among the Top 10 and Top 15 influencers, respectively. Combined, the two organizations rank sixth.

About the Startup America Master Challenge
The Startup America Partnership’s mission is to help America’s top young companies grow and create jobs. Startup America has assembled hundreds of partners and leaders from across the United States to deliver knowledge, services, talent, customer relationships and access to capital to Startup America Firms. The Startup America Master Challenge is a campaign to engage the most influential leaders to identify and recruit the best young companies across the country to join the Startup America Partnership.
